Why the Caribbean remains ideal for a second home

The Caribbean offers some of the most sought-after conditions for those looking to own a second home in the Caribbean: year-round stable climate, a more affordable cost of living compared to origin markets, transactions in US dollars, and a quality of life that would be significantly more expensive in many developed countries.

The Dominican Republic adds further advantages: foreign buyers have the same property rights as locals, transactions are conducted in US dollars, and the country maintains steady economic stability supported by tourism growth. For many international buyers, especially from Europe and Latin America, this framework provides security and confidence when investing.

Why Dominicus is ideal for a second home in the Caribbean

Dominicus does not compete with mass tourism destinations like Punta Cana or Bávaro. For those seeking a second home in the Caribbean, it offers something different: tranquility with infrastructure.

Playa Dominicus holds Blue Flag certification. The East National Park and Catalina Island, one of the Caribbean’s top diving destinations, are just minutes away. Additionally, it is not just a tourist destination but a well-established community, with international residents, services, and a lifestyle designed for those who live there, not only for visitors.

In terms of access, it is 13 minutes from La Romana airport, 40 minutes from Punta Cana, and less than 90 minutes from Santo Domingo. This connectivity makes both personal use and remote property management much easier.

A second home in the Caribbean with rental potential

One of the biggest advantages of investing in Dominicus is that there is no need to choose between personal use and investment. A second home in the Caribbean can be used part of the year and generate income through vacation rentals the rest of the time.

This hybrid model is increasingly popular among international buyers, and Dominicus has the conditions to support it: steady tourist demand, a stable community, and projects designed for both uses, such as Aurora Dominicus 2.

In addition, projects under the CONFOTUR program may offer tax exemptions for up to 15 years, improving returns during the early years.
